Bring art into your everyday with this eye-catching bucket hat featuring licensed Aboriginal artwork by Murdie Morris from Warlukurlangu Artists, a 100% Aboriginal-owned, not-for-profit art centre in the remote desert communities of Yuendumu and Nyirripi in Central Australia. Made from 100% polyester, this hat is lightweight and comfortable—ideal for sunny days, festivals, or casual wear. Each hat is one-of-a-kind, with artwork placement varying slightly depending on how the fabric is cut. Royalties from every purchase go directly to the artist, supporting their work and community.

About the Artist:

Murdie Nampijinpa Morris was born in the 1930s at Rabbit Flat in the Tanami Desert, Northern Territory. A senior custodian of her Country, she grew up living a traditional lifestyle and learning cultural knowledge around the Nyirripi area. After moving to Yuendumu in the early 1980s, she worked at the Old People’s Home before beginning her artistic journey in 2012 with Warlukurlangu Artists Aboriginal Corporation. Murdie paints her father’s Dreamings—Maliki Jukurrpa (Domestic Dog Dreaming) and Malikijarra Jukurrpa (Two Dog Dreaming)—stories deeply connected to her ancestral Country. Known for her vibrant, expressive style and distinctive pastel palette, her work offers a powerful contemporary interpretation of Warlpiri culture and has gained recognition both nationally and internationally.
